WebJun 23, 2024 · Sadly, the Gable and Lombard love story proved to be a short one. She died in an airplane crash in 1942, only a few years after the pair tied the knot (via Britannica). Lost in his grief, Gable drank heavily for a time. He then gave up acting and enlisted in the military. At 41 years old, Gable signed on with the Army Air Corps during World War II. WebNov 6, 2024 · After Lombard’s death, Gable enlisted in the U.S. Army Air Force and was commissioned a second lieutenant. He flew five combat missions and was awarded the Air Medal and the Distinguished Flying Cross. In May 1944, Gable was promoted to major and was assigned to make pictures for the war effort.
